Access Denied

You don't have permission to access "http://www.usa.canon.com/internet/portal/us/home/products/promotions-home/!ut/p/z0/dY7BbsIwEES_hUOPlhdbTbmGBBTaRIiWVsGXyE1cMBDb2E6C-vV1Kg6VKm67M08zgxkuMVO8l3vupVb8HP4di6pik82yVQI5JEsC8XtKnvINTCGj-Bmzv8B6SRYQF9uPvKArCq_RmEBskRR7zAz3ByTVl8alsVJ5YR0uXWeMtj7op6Pw6GbgsjXICStFQIy8thy1hswADcgYRGD6r3j7Mod4MV-_0SilkNB7xb9ZneKdP2grv0WDeF0L50ZeHi8XFmNW67Dh6nFZc6VVpcQwiM_KWN10tXcPcLsQb3rp9DgyaHeDzYnt0sdzn8eTyQ8jQmaT/" on this server.

Reference #18.4c4e4e68.1711663646.7e6ea84e

https://errors.edgesuite.net/18.4c4e4e68.1711663646.7e6ea84e